RULE §176.8Board Review of Health Care Liability Lawsuits and Settlements

(a) In accordance with Section 164.201 of the Act, the board shall review the medical competency of a licensee against whom three or more expert reports under Texas Civil Practices and Remedies Code Section 74.351, have been filed in three separate lawsuits within a five-year period in the same manner as if a complaint against the licensee had been made to the board under Section 154.051.

(b) The board shall also review the medical competency of a licensee if three or more separate lawsuits and/or settlements are reported to the board based on health care liability claims within a five-year period in the same manner as if a complaint against the licensee had been made to the board under Section 154.051.


Source Note: The provisions of this §176.8 adopted to be effective January 8, 2004, 29 TexReg 97; amended to be effective September 20, 2007, 32 TexReg 6314
